Output 29e3b70c69615bd650398121a946b97a4b7287d9200dab7d22b4b0c4f91a4a10:4

value
28440572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5e7847314e465e008ce325c1a9b2de26efaf09 OP_EQUAL
address
35jcps3NnYA3iqzpvNBSCkiMMy5QGUfdCc
transaction
29e3b70c69615bd650398121a946b97a4b7287d9200dab7d22b4b0c4f91a4a10
spent
true